请注意,本站并不支持低于IE8的浏览器,为了获得最佳效果,请下载最新的浏览器,推荐下载 Chrome浏览器
欢迎光临。交流群:166852192

主题模块共享


当你创建了一个Orchard的模块或是主题,而想和其他的用户分享的时候,Orchard官方网站的模块里的一个功能让分享变的很简单,你可以随时更新及创建,具体说明将在本文中说明。
在地址栏输入:http://gallery.orchardproject.net/,进去网站。
点击contribute选项卡。

创建一个用户帐户

要提交共享模块到Orchard网站 ,你必须首先在Orchard模块上创建一个用户帐户。 在标题区域点击Sign In,在网站的侧边栏,点击链接Register now.注册)

在帐户注册页面上,填写账户资料。如下图所示:







提交此表格后,在注册的有些里收到一份电子邮件的通知。
 


点击电子邮件中的验证链接以激活您的帐户。
然后返回您的网站,就可以登录了,页面显示如下所示:

包提交模块

包只是一个备份文件的压缩( . nupkg格式),包含您的模块或主题,而且很容易使用的Orchard命令行实用工具创建一个包。 对于如何创建一个包的说明,请参阅这些主题:


如果已经打包好了模块或主题,点击 Contribute选项卡,然后点击“ 添加新的模块或主题链接。
 
上传一个包三个简单的步骤:
  1. 上传一个包文件(包文件或指定一个远程的URL)
  2. 关于你的包(说明书,标签,许可证等)输入的详细信息
  3. 指定一个可选的标识和/或截图。








指定软件包文件
在第一步中,你会被要求指定一个包文件,从本地计算机上传或由指定的URL。
 
上传一个包文件,浏览本地计算机上.nupkg文件。 如果包你已经发表在其他地方,您也可以指定一个包文件的URL地址,。 例如,如果您有包CodePlex.com网站上公布,你可以指定URL到您的版本。
指定旅游套票详情


上传包,单击“ 下一步 ”,你将与一个指定包的形式提交。 使用.nupkg格式的优势之一是,库可以自动从文件本身中提取包中的许多细节。 这些细节都在您的模块或主题Module.txt或Theme.txt文件确定。
这种形式的许多领域都是可选的,但允许你指定标签,许可证信息,项目的网站,以及其他信息,这将有助于模块的访问者找到并了解你的包。

有一个值得调用了几个关键领域:
  • 包ID是你的包的唯一名称。 它是从包中获得,当你把它上传,如果你是第一人提交与此ID包,你将独家拥有该ID。 虽然你可以上传共享此ID包的其他版本,如果没有其他的提交者使用这个ID。
  • 包的版本是一个包的版本号,并在模块同样是同一个包的ID所有其他的包间必须是唯一。 每当你提交一个包到模块,您将需要增加你的包的版本号。 这允许你包的用户知道什么时候有新版本可用。
  • 封装类型是什么决定了你的包是否会出现在画廊网站的模块或主题选项卡。 是一定要选择正确的类型,你的包!

指定一个标志和截图


在提交过程的最后一步,您可以指定自定义徽标形象和零个或多个截图图像,用户将能够看到你的包的详细信息“页面上。 这些都是可选的,所以觉得可以跳过这一步,如果你不喜欢自定义的默认图像。
当你完成提交,您将得到通知,你的包将很快出现在模块。 通常情况下,你的包将出现在网站上,在60秒或更少。

管理您的贡献



一旦你的包出现在网站上,你会发现,你可以为这个包执行其他任务,当你登录:

  • 编辑包的详细信息的形式和你的软件包的更新有关信息。
  • 管理 你的包。
  • 删除允许您从库中删除提交。 注意:当您删除提交,您将失去该软件包版本的下载计数的历史。


 
参考文档:http://docs.orchardproject.net/Documentation/Contributing-a-module-or-theme-to-the-gallery

作者原创内容不容易,如果觉得内容不错,请点击右侧“打赏”,赏俩给作者花花,也算是对作者付出的肯定,也可以鼓励作者原创更多更好内容。
更多详情欢迎到QQ群 166852192 交流。